The electric field `vec E` of an electromagnetic wave propagating in north direction is oscillating in up and down direction. Describe the direction of magnetic field `vec B` of the wave.

Short Answer
Advertisements

Solution

The electric field (E) and magnetic field (B) of an electromagnetic wave are always perpendicular to one another and the wave’s propagation direction. Given that the wave is traveling in the north direction and the electric field (E) oscillates up and down (which means along the vertical direction), the magnetic field (B) must be perpendicular to both. This indicates the magnetic field will be in the east-west direction.
